ON Semiconductor Corp. (ON) Gains As Market Dips: What You Should Know
Read MoreHide Full Article
ON Semiconductor Corp. (ON - Free Report) ended the recent trading session at $92.33, demonstrating a +1.39% change from the preceding day's closing price. The stock's change was more than the S&P 500's daily loss of 0.14%. On the other hand, the Dow registered a loss of 0.01%, and the technology-centric Nasdaq decreased by 0.57%.
Heading into today, shares of the semiconductor components maker had lost 22.21% over the past month, lagging the Computer and Technology sector's loss of 4.82% and the S&P 500's gain of 0.25%.
The investment community will be closely monitoring the performance of ON Semiconductor Corp. in its forthcoming earnings report. The company is scheduled to release its earnings on August 3, 2026. In that report, analysts expect ON Semiconductor Corp. to post earnings of $0.72 per share. This would mark year-over-year growth of 35.85%. Meanwhile, our latest consensus estimate is calling for revenue of $1.59 billion, up 7.99% from the prior-year quarter.
For the full year, the Zacks Consensus Estimates are projecting earnings of $3.09 per share and revenue of $6.48 billion, which would represent changes of +31.49% and +8%, respectively, from the prior year.
It is also important to note the recent changes to analyst estimates for ON Semiconductor Corp. Such recent modifications usually signify the changing landscape of near-term business trends. Therefore, positive revisions in estimates convey analysts' confidence in the business performance and profit potential.
Empirical research indicates that these revisions in estimates have a direct correlation with impending stock price performance. To benefit from this, we have developed the Zacks Rank, a proprietary model which takes these estimate changes into account and provides an actionable rating system.
The Zacks Rank system, running from #1 (Strong Buy) to #5 (Strong Sell), holds an admirable track record of superior performance, independently audited, with #1 stocks contributing an average annual return of +25% since 1988. Over the past month, the Zacks Consensus EPS estimate has shifted 0.13% upward. As of now, ON Semiconductor Corp. holds a Zacks Rank of #3 (Hold).
Looking at its valuation, ON Semiconductor Corp. is holding a Forward P/E ratio of 29.45. This denotes a discount relative to the industry average Forward P/E of 51.85.
We can additionally observe that ON currently boasts a PEG ratio of 1. The PEG ratio is akin to the commonly utilized P/E ratio, but this measure also incorporates the company's anticipated earnings growth rate. The Semiconductor - Analog and Mixed industry currently had an average PEG ratio of 1.02 as of yesterday's close.
The Semiconductor - Analog and Mixed industry is part of the Computer and Technology sector. This industry, currently bearing a Zacks Industry Rank of 20, finds itself in the top 9% echelons of all 250+ industries.
The Zacks Industry Rank assesses the strength of our separate industry groups by calculating the average Zacks Rank of the individual stocks contained within the groups. Our research shows that the top 50% rated industries outperform the bottom half by a factor of 2 to 1.
